We were really concerned with where our son would be placed for secondary education, but from his first day at Doucecroft it has been obvious that it is the perfect fit for him.

The teaching staff are so understanding of the issues that he may face, and the fact that he now realises that he does not have to “mask” how he feels is amazing.

It is not uncommon for him to come home from a day at school and when asked how it was reply with “brilliant”.

His father and I are really excited for what the future holds for him with the guidance of the wonderful team at the school.
